arabia saudi Saudi Arabia And Uae Map Saudi Arabia And Uae Map Map of the Gulf Cooperation Council Countries (Sau… Read more Saudi Arabia And Uae Map Oleh Jean Minervia April 04, 2023 Post a Comment
arabia manifa saudi Manifa Saudi Arabia Map Manifa Saudi Arabia Map ARAB OIL FIELDS Oil and gas, Dammam, World geograph… Read more Manifa Saudi Arabia Map Oleh Jean Minervia September 06, 2022 Post a Comment